Senior Fullstack Software Engineer — Ecosystem Experience

At Semble, we are on a mission to enable health professionals to amplify their impact.

We improve the way healthcare is delivered to millions of people by providing doctors and their teams with powerful, innovative, intuitive, and secure software.

Our cloud-based clinical system is already used by thousands of clinicians, making their lives easier and saving them money, while structuring their health data to help research.

You’ll join our Ecosystem Experience team — the group that connects Semble to the wider healthcare ecosystem: labs, pharmacies, partner APIs, webhooks, and Semble Connect, our automation platform built on Workato.

We work closely with Product, Business, and external partners, and we ship in a large Type Script monorepo used across the company.

What You Will Be Doing

As a senior engineer on Ecosystem Experience, you’ll own problems end to end — from partner discovery through design, implementation, rollout, and production reliability.

We expect you to operate with a high degree of autonomy and to raise the technical bar for the team.

  • Lead the design and delivery of integrations that move clinical and operational data safely between Semble and external systems, including REST/Graph QL APIs, webhooks, HL7, SFTP, and i Paa S/automation flows.
  • Work across the stack in our Yarn/Nx Type Script monorepo: React on the frontend, Node. js services and domain modules on the backend, Graph QL (internal and public APIs), and Mongo DB.
  • Take ambiguous partner specs and product goals and turn them into clear technical designs, sequenced delivery plans, and clinically safe, testable solutions.
  • Make sound architectural trade-offs — simplicity vs flexibility, build vs buy, speed vs long-term maintainability — and document the decisions so others can follow them.
  • Own production outcomes: monitoring and alerting (e. g. Datadog), incident diagnosis, root-cause analysis, and durable fixes — not just shipping features.
  • Improve reliability and operability: failure handling, retries, idempotency, credentials/secrets, multi-tenant config, and safe rollouts across many production environments.
  • Contribute to Semble Connect and related automation — provisioning, connections, recipe/webhook patterns, and the product surfaces that expose them to practices.
  • Set a high quality bar through design reviews, thorough code reviews, automated tests (unit, integration, e2e), and pragmatic CI/CD improvements.
  • Mentor and unstick teammates; give clear feedback; help more junior engineers grow without becoming a bottleneck.
  • Influence the Ecosystem Experience roadmap and technical standards — surfacing risks early, proposing better approaches, and aligning stakeholders when requirements conflict.
  • What We Are Looking For

We’re looking for a senior fullstack engineer who enjoys messy real-world integrations as much as clean product UI — someone comfortable reading a partner Open API spec in the morning and shipping a resilient production path by the afternoon.

You should already be operating at a senior level: driving work independently, elevating those around you, and thinking beyond the ticket in front of you.

  • Must-Haves
  • 5+ years' professional experience building production web applications with React and Type Script, including substantial time operating as a senior / staff-of-one on complex features.
  • Strong hands-on experience with Node. js backends and APIs (REST and/or Graph QL).
  • Proven experience integrating with third-party systems — APIs, webhooks, auth flows, retries, idempotency, credentials/secrets.
  • Ability to design systems, not just implement tickets: break down large problems, define interfaces/contracts, and leave codebases easier to change than you found them.
  • Comfort working in ambiguity — clarifying requirements, challenging weak specs, and driving decisions when information is incomplete.
  • A production ownership mindset: debugging complex issues across services, reading logs/metrics traces, and preventing the same incident twice.
  • Solid automated testing habits (unit/integration/e2e) and comfort with CI/CD; you know when to add coverage and when not to over-engineer.
  • Experience with No SQL databases (Mongo DB or similar) and cloud-hosted applications (AWS preferred).
  • Strong written and verbal communication — RFCs/tech notes, partner discussions, and clear updates for Product and other engineers.
  • Collaborative leadership without needing formal authority: mentoring, reviewing thoughtfully, and aligning people around a plan.
  • Security and privacy awareness appropriate for handling sensitive healthcare data — least privilege, secrets hygiene, safe logging.
  • Comfort using AI coding tools to accelerate delivery without lowering the quality bar.
